首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ListView中的路由不起作用

是指在使用ListView组件时,点击列表项后无法正确跳转到指定的页面或路由。这可能是由于以下几个原因导致的:

  1. 路由配置错误:首先需要确保在应用程序的路由配置中正确定义了要跳转的目标页面的路由。检查路由配置文件,确保目标页面的路由路径和组件的映射关系正确。
  2. 路由跳转方法错误:在ListView中,通常会使用点击事件来触发路由跳转。确保在点击列表项时,调用了正确的路由跳转方法。常见的路由跳转方法有push、replace等,根据具体需求选择合适的方法。
  3. 路由参数传递错误:如果目标页面需要接收参数,确保在路由跳转时正确传递了参数。可以通过在路由跳转方法中传递参数对象或者使用路由参数的方式进行传递。
  4. 路由组件未正确注册:在使用ListView时,需要确保目标页面的路由组件已经正确注册到应用程序的路由器中。检查路由配置文件,确认目标页面的路由组件已经被正确注册。

解决ListView中路由不起作用的问题,可以参考以下步骤:

  1. 检查路由配置文件,确保目标页面的路由路径和组件的映射关系正确。
  2. 确保在点击列表项时,调用了正确的路由跳转方法,并传递了正确的参数。
  3. 检查目标页面的路由组件是否已经正确注册到应用程序的路由器中。

如果以上步骤都没有解决问题,可以尝试使用调试工具来定位问题所在,例如使用浏览器的开发者工具查看控制台输出、检查网络请求等。

对于腾讯云相关产品,可以推荐使用云函数 SCF(Serverless Cloud Function)来实现路由跳转功能。云函数 SCF 是腾讯云提供的无服务器计算服务,可以在云端运行代码逻辑,无需关心服务器运维和扩展性。通过编写云函数,可以实现灵活的路由跳转逻辑。具体的产品介绍和文档可以参考腾讯云官方网站的云函数 SCF页面(https://cloud.tencent.com/product/scf)。

请注意,以上答案仅供参考,具体解决方法可能因实际情况而异。在实际开发中,建议结合具体的代码和环境进行调试和解决问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券